Rails Fullcalendar показывает только текущие события сотрудников

Я бы хотел, чтобы на arshaw.com/fullcalendar отображались только события для текущего пользователя.

Код для Fullcalendar выбирает дату с помощью этого оператора:

   eventSources: [{
  url: '/events',
}],

В таблице событий есть employee_id. Как настроить URL-адрес, чтобы он получал только записи json для определенного сотрудника?

url: '/events?employee_id='2'

Любые идеи?


person Reddirt    schedule 26.12.2012    source источник
comment
Вы пробовали /events.json?employee_id=2?   -  person MurifoX    schedule 27.12.2012
comment
Я пытался - но, это не сработало.   -  person Reddirt    schedule 27.12.2012


Ответы (1)


Я делаю это на своей стороне сервера. Я написал запрос, который возвращает только те задачи, у которых owner_id совпадает с current_user.id. Даже если вы решите сделать это на стороне клиента, у вас все равно должна быть проверка на стороне сервера, чтобы проверить, действительно ли вошедший в систему пользователь отправил employee_id этот полный календарь.

person Viktor    schedule 27.12.2012